S D Retail Q4 FY26

Revenue ₹195.97 cr +13%EBITDA ₹16.53 cr EBITDA Margin 8.4% PAT ₹9.78 cr

What went well

  • Total revenue from operations for FY26 grew 13.25% YoY to ₹195.97 Crore.
  • EBO revenue for FY26 increased by 111% to ₹46.45 Crore, significantly contributing to total revenue (23.7%).
  • D2C platform revenue showed robust growth of 70% to ₹4.83 Crore in FY26.

What to watch

  • H2 FY26 PAT margin compressed to 8.2% from 9.0% in H2 FY25, driven by intentional upfront investments and increased overhead costs.
  • Muted discretionary consumption across India due to inflationary pressures, requiring continuous financial prudence and cost optimization.

Guidance record · Q4 FY26

what the last two calls moved 15 tracked 4 delivered 2 missed 9 open
  • H1 PAT delivered said Q4 FY25 Promised: Want to be net profitable from H1 itself Q4 FY26: Promise pertains to H1 FY26 and was previously achieved. No new update.
  • EBO Store Additions missed said Q4 FY25 Promised: Open 3-4 EBOs a month / 36 EBOs in FY26 Q4 FY26: Company ended FY26 with 75 stores, a net addition of 24 stores from 51 at the end of FY25. This is short of the 36 store target.
  • EBITDA Margin on track said Q2 FY26 Promised: Differential margin gain in H2 FY27; no increase expected this year (FY26) Q4 FY26: FY26 EBITDA margin was 8.4%, down from 11.7% in FY25. This is consistent with the guidance of 'no increase expected'. The promise for margin gain in H2 FY27 remains.
